Chaotic Signal Pattern Recognition Using Orthogonal Wavelet Packet Method 2002-01-1400
In evaluating mobile hydraulic system health conditions, vibration signals are commonly collected for supporting system diagnosis and/or prognosis. However, the collected vibration signals are often presented in chaotic forms, and result in difficulties in performing sensitive and accurate diagnosis/prognosis. This paper proposes an orthogonal wavelet packet method to extract featured signals in support of fault diagnosis. This method can effectively distinguish the periodic signal, the chaotic signal, and the random noise based on energy distribution in the signal spectrum. Evaluation results indicate that the orthogonal wavelet packet method is capable of supporting system fault diagnosis based on a spectrum of chaotic signals.
